Regular Circuit Breaker Tripping

While a tripped breaker appears routine, frequent trips indicate a load imbalance, faulty wiring, or a failing breaker that demands a professional inspection. You're probably facing circuit overloads, a short to ground, or a loose neutral. Repeated resets heat terminals, degrade insulation, and mask underlying hazards. Don't swap a higher-amp breaker or "DIY fix" the panel; that violates code and increases fire risk.

A certified Downers Grove electrician will confirm panel labeling, compute loads per NEC Article 220, verify torque specifications for lugs to spec, and execute breaker maintenance: test trip curves, assess bus stabs, and replace defective breakers. The electrician will map circuits, separate dedicated loads (HVAC systems, microwaves), and redistribute branch circuits to balance phases. If required, the electrician will install AFCI and GFCI protection and advise on a service upgrade.

Flickering or Dim Lights

Identify flickers or dimming and investigate the cause before it turns hazardous. When lights strobe, don't ignore the signal. Verify lamp type and LED compatibility with existing dimmers; mismatched controls cause strobing. Next, check for voltage fluctuation: do lights dip when a motor loads (air conditioning, microwave)? That points to undersized circuits, loose neutrals, or service drop issues. Inspect for over-lamping—bulb wattage must not exceed fixture ratings. Check for tight, listed connections at switches, fixtures, and wirenuts; heat-cycled terminations loosen over time. Look for evenly balanced loads across phases; imbalance will dim some circuits and brighten others. If problems persist across rooms, call a licensed Downers Grove electrician to measure line voltage, test neutrals, tighten terminations, and correct panel or service defects.

Hot Electrical Outlets or Unusual Smells

Flickering lights aren't the sole indicator; heat and odors around devices demand faster action. If you feel a warm outlet, cease operation and disconnect the device. A socket must maintain room temperature with standard electrical flow. Warmth indicates loose terminations, overloaded circuits, backstabbed connections, or defective equipment. A burning odor indicates wire coating failure or electrical sparking-both fire hazards. Never continuously reset tripped breakers; that masks faults.

Do a quick check: gently check the plates, note any buzzing noises, observe any discoloration or melted plastic, and verify plug prongs aren't scorched. Avoid extension-cord daisy chains and large electrical loads on shared circuits. Hire a licensed Downers Grove electrician to check conductors, tighten lugs to proper torque specs, inspect receptacles, and correct code violations with AFCI/GFCI protection as mandated.

Expert Lighting Installations

From interior spaces to outdoor areas, effective illumination requires load calculations, appropriate conductor sizing, and listed fixtures matched to the environment. We install luminaires approved for moisture-prone locations outdoors, and IC/AT-rated enclosures where insulation is present. We verify switch leg routing, ground connections, and arc-fault and ground-fault protection as specified in code requirements. For LED retrofits, we pick compatible dimmers, verify driver ratings, and maintain accurate fixture labels.

We plan pendant placements with clearance over islands and tables, check box fill, and use stable support for heavy fixtures. Recessed layouts adhere to spacing-to-height ratios to eliminate glare and shadows. Exterior lighting uses protected connections, in-use covers, and photocell or timing control with adequate overcurrent protection. Before energizing, we check polarity, continuity, and function to guarantee safe, even illumination.

Enhancements: Electric Vehicle Chargers, Smart Panels, and Surge Protection

Resilient commercial systems establish the baseline; next, you reinforce infrastructure with targeted upgrades: EV charging circuits, smart load centers, and complete or facility surge protection. You start by sizing service capacity, then dedicate circuits for Level 2 EV chargers with correct conductor gauge, GFCI where required, load calculations per NEC Article 220, and labeling for future maintenance. You designate listed equipment, proper ventilation clearances, and networked monitoring for usage analytics and financial savings.

Smart load centers deliver real-time metering, remote shedding, and arc-fault/ground-fault protection. You set up load priorities, demand limits, and firmware updates on a secure VLAN. For surge protection, you implement Type 1 SPD at the service and Type 2 at subpanels, bond grounding electrodes, reduce lead length, and verify let-through ratings match equipment tolerances.

Upfront Costs, Scheduling, and Coverage Requirements

Begin with a clear scope and point-by-point estimate: materials, labor hours, permit fees, inspection charges, and disposal-every item priced and referenced to code requirements. Require flat rate estimates on outlined tasks, and note exclusions (wall repair, patch painting, utility fees). Clarify who pulls permits and schedules inspections. Demand written change-order procedures for any extra circuits or device count changes.

Secure scheduling with specific appointment timeframes, a guaranteed arrival protocol, and a "no-surprise reschedule" policy for weather or utility holds. Ensure technicians are licensed, insured, and comply with NEC, local amendments, and GFCI/AFCI regulations.

Expect warranties in writing: labor (minimum one year), manufacturer parts by model, workmanship covering terminal points, labeling, and torqueing. Verify what voids coverage, maintenance obligations, and emergency response schedules.
